🆕 Coupons inserted today: 430

📆 Coupons Expired today and Deleted: 502

📈 Total Coupons available: 7188

📦 Total removed coupons from our Site until now : 502

100% OFF Web Development ★ 4.9 207 students 8 hours

AI Multi Step Resume Builder – React NextJs ShadcnUI MongoDB

Master AI Powered FullStack Web Development with NextJS while Building A Real World Multi Step Resume Builder App

Description


Welcome to the AI Resume Builder course, where cutting-edge technology meets practical application in the world of web development. This comprehensive course is designed to take you on a journey through building a sophisticated, AI-powered resume creation platform from the ground up. Whether you’re a budding developer looking to expand your skillset or an experienced coder seeking to integrate AI into your projects, this course offers a perfect blend of theory and hands-on practice.

Course Overview

In this course, we’ll construct a fully functional AI Resume Builder using a modern tech stack including ReactJS, NextJS, ShadcnUI, and MongoDB. What sets this course apart is its focus on simplicity and user experience, both for developers following along and for end-users of the application. We’ve carefully crafted each section to ensure a smooth learning curve while building a powerful, scalable application that’s ready for real-world use.

Easy to Follow, Easy to Use

One of the core principles of this course is accessibility. We’ve structured the content to be easy to follow, allowing you to code along without feeling overwhelmed. Each concept is introduced gradually, building upon previous lessons to create a cohesive learning experience. This approach not only makes the development process more manageable but also translates into a user-friendly final product.For users of your AI Resume Builder, we’ve prioritized a frictionless onboarding experience. Imagine a platform where users can start creating professional resumes instantly, without the barrier of signing up first. This “try before you buy” approach significantly enhances user engagement and satisfaction. As you build this feature, you’ll learn valuable lessons about user experience design and the importance of reducing friction in web applications.

Simplified Setup, Real-World Application

We understand that complex setups can be a major hurdle in learning new technologies. That’s why we’ve streamlined the development environment setup process. You’ll learn how to quickly get your project up and running with minimal configuration, allowing you to focus on what really matters – building and understanding the application.This simplicity extends to the user side as well. The resume builder you’ll create is designed to be intuitive, allowing users to generate multiple resumes effortlessly. This focus on ease of use makes your application not just a learning project, but a viable tool that could be launched as a real product.

Course Structure and Content

Let’s dive into what you’ll be learning throughout this course:

  1. Project Setup, Theme & Navigation
    We kick off by setting up our project with NextJS and integrating ShadcnUI for a sleek, modern interface. You’ll learn how to implement a responsive design with light and dark modes, setting the foundation for a professional-looking application.

  2. Context & Resume Create Steps
    Here, we delve into state management using React Context, creating a multi-step resume builder that guides users through the process seamlessly. This section emphasizes creating a smooth user journey, an essential aspect of any successful web application.

  3. Authentication & Protecting Pages
    Security is paramount in web development. You’ll integrate Clerk for authentication, learning how to protect routes and manage user sessions effectively. However, we’ll also implement features that allow users to start creating resumes without signing in, showcasing how to balance security with user convenience.

  4. Database, Models & Server Actions
    We’ll set up MongoDB and create our resume model, introducing you to database management in a NextJS environment. You’ll learn how to handle server actions and manage data persistence, tackling common challenges like the “only plain objects can be passed to the client” error.

  5. Creating Resume with Personal Information
    This section focuses on building the core functionality of our resume builder, starting with personal information input. You’ll learn how to create dynamic forms and manage complex state across multiple components.

  6. User Resumes, Resume Card & Skeleton
    Enhance the user experience by implementing a dashboard where users can view and manage their resumes. You’ll also learn how to create skeleton loaders for a polished, responsive feel.

  7. Resume Update, Verify Ownership & Server Actions
    Dive deeper into CRUD operations, implementing update functionality and learning how to verify resume ownership. This section reinforces your understanding of server actions and data management.

  8. Resume Summary Live Preview
    Implement a live preview feature, allowing users to see their resume take shape in real-time. This section emphasizes the importance of immediate feedback in user interfaces.

  9. Google’s Generative AI
    The crown jewel of our application – integrating Google’s Gemini Generative AI. You’ll learn how to leverage AI to generate professional resume summaries and experience descriptions, adding a cutting-edge feature to your application.

  10. Rich Text Editor
    Implement a rich text editor for more detailed and formatted resume sections, enhancing the flexibility and professional output of the resumes created.

  11. AI Powered Resume Experience with Multiple Form Fields
    Expand on the AI integration, applying it to generate content for various resume sections. This practical application of AI showcases how machine learning can enhance user productivity.

  12. Resume Education with Multiple Form Fields
    Build out the education section of the resume, managing multiple form fields and complex data structures.

  13. Resume Skills with Progress Bar
    Create an interactive skills section complete with progress bars, adding a visual element to the resume builder.

  14. Resume Download Page with Preview & Options Overlay
    Implement a download feature with various options, allowing users to preview and customize their resume before exporting.

  15. SSR Resume, Print & Dynamic Metadata
    Utilize NextJS’s server-side rendering capabilities to create print-ready resumes and implement dynamic metadata for improved SEO.

  16. Sharing, Landing Page & Deployment
    Wrap up the course by adding sharing functionality, creating an engaging landing page, and learning how to deploy your application to a production environment.

Real-World Application and Scalability

Throughout the course, we emphasize building features that have real-world applicability. The AI Resume Builder isn’t just a learning project; it’s a fully functional application that could be launched as a product. We’ll discuss considerations for scaling the application, handling increased user loads, and potential monetization strategies.The skills you learn are transferable to many other types of applications. From integrating AI services to managing complex state and implementing user authentication, these are foundational skills for modern web development.

Conclusion

By the end of this course, you’ll have built a sophisticated AI Resume Builder from scratch. More importantly, you’ll have gained hands-on experience with a modern web development stack, AI integration, and best practices in user experience design.Whether you’re looking to enhance your portfolio, start a new side project, or bring AI capabilities to your existing applications, this course provides the knowledge and practical skills to help you succeed. Join us on this exciting journey of creating an AI-powered web application that’s not just a learning tool, but a potential launchpad for your development career.Enroll now and take the first step towards mastering AI-integrated web development with our AI Resume Builder course!


Total Students 207
Duration 8 hours
Language English (US)
Original Price ₹3,039
Sale Price 0
Number of lectures 72
Number of quizzes 0
Total Reviews 13
Global Rating 4.8846154
Instructor Name Ryan Dhungel

Course Insights (for Students)

Actionable, non-generic pointers before you enroll

👍

Student Satisfaction

86% positive recent sentiment

📈

Momentum

Steady interest

⏱️

Time & Value

  • Est. time: 8 hours
  • Practical value: 8/10

🧭

Roadmap Fit

  • Beginner → Intermediate → Advanced

Key Takeaways for Learners

  • Best Practices
  • Hands On
  • Project

Course Review Summary

Signals distilled from the latest Udemy reviews

What learners praise

  • Hands On
  • Project
  • Practical
  • Examples
  • Real World

Watch-outs

  • Missing project
  • Too fast
  • Too slow

🎯

Difficulty

Intermediate

👥

Best suited for

Marketers with some platform experience, Doers who prefer project-led learning

Reminder – Rate this 100% off Udemy Course on Udemy that you got for FREEE!!

Do not forget to Rate the Course on Udemy!!